Networking/Archive/IndividualPriorities: Difference between revisions

From MozillaWiki
Jump to navigation Jump to search
No edit summary
Line 127: Line 127:


* {{nbug|790370}}, WPAD investigation, various Windows versions. [DONE]
* {{nbug|790370}}, WPAD investigation, various Windows versions. [DONE]
== [mailto:josh@mozilla.com Josh Aas] (Manager)  ==
* Empty

Revision as of 23:11, 18 March 2013

Please see Networking/TeamPriorities for team priorities.

General Priorities for All Team Members

These priorities apply to all team members at all times:

  1. Resolve security bugs rated sg:moderate or higher.
  2. Review requests older than one week.

These should be taken care of before any other work is done.

Individual Priorities

These priority lists should reflect the work that each individual is planning to do, in the order in which they plan to do it.

Only networking team members should be changing priorities. If you have questions about priorities or anything else on this list please email the relevant person or Josh Aas (networking team manager).

Michal Novotny

  1. bug 436414, OCSP client should be able to use HTTP GET as well as POST
  2. bug 558253, Proxy Auto Config (PAC) Extended functions for multi-resolution and ipv6

Jason Duell

Top Priorities:

  1. Bug 558623 - e10s HTTP: combine PHttpChannel constructor with SendAsyncOpen/SendRedirect1Begin. Jason will do this.
  2. [NEEDSBUG]: make JAR channels seekable. Jason will do this.
  3. Bug 746073 - Meter network usage per "web app". Jason will do this.

Future:

  1. 781392 mochi.tests hitting proxy error on B2G hardware
  2. 782542 Secure necko IPDL usage
  3. 794978 Always delete app's cookies even if the cookies have not been loaded yet
  4. 799212 - Cookies: add test for webapps-clear-data with browserOnly=true
  5. More reviews
  6. 711886 (write test for) Refuse connection if server replies with non-matching subprotocol
  7. 792238 - Convert IPC::SerializedLoadContext to use newer IPDL parameter style
  8. benchmark Websocket latency peformance vs Chrome
  9. Better error messages for HTTP CORRUPT error 688345.
  10. 698692 Make WebSocket.close() prevent any more events from firing
  11. 704447 Improve large blob support for WebSockets
  12. write Necko e10s documentation

Honza Bambas

  1. bug 828183 Firefox enables insecure NTLM (pre-NTLMv2) authentication
  2. bug 423758 Firefox can't authenticate to IIS when minimum NTLM level set to v2
  3. bug 602814 Sites requiring an NTLM authentication don't work through a proxy
    • triage
  4. bug 822833 move application cache database access off of the main thread
    • check on low hanging fruit
  5. bug 600307 Rewrite and cleanup DOMStorage code
    • awaiting 4th review
  6. bug 812483 Handle HTTP cache input stream open errors and load from network instead
    • make it a pref by default false
  7. bug 814330 crash in nsOfflineCacheDevice::ChooseApplicationCache
  8. bug 830588 Disable heuristic caching for appcache loads
  9. bug 466524 allow ssl in xpcshell tests

Untriaged:

  1. bug 784816 Implement startTLS for MozTCPSocket
  2. bug 833834 Refetch app caches with https:// manifests to get security info
  3. bug 825618 applicationCache status and eventing ± completely broken
  4. bug 705755 Reintroduce handling of SSL short write after SSL thread removal
    • update based on review comments
  5. Dromaeo regression caused by bug 753990
  6. bug 671468 Firefox crash @ nsSocketOutputStream::Write (Yandex)
  7. bug 451081 Add flag to protocol handler to distinguish that trust domain is the whole spec (finish this!)
  8. bug 758869 Debugger attached to a running Gecko application doesn't see thread names
  9. bug 318253 NTLM Proxy authentification dialog pops up over and over
  10. bug 687758 Remote @font-face fails when used with appcache
  11. bug 744713 Add support for putting "total size" into appcache manifest

in stock

Nick Hurley

  1. Stone Ridge
  2. Bugs

Patrick McManus

Major items (mostly serial)

  1. TLS false start (q3 goal) 658222 713933
  2. pinterest derived work 813707 (tracker) 792438 (block on head scripts) 813712 (connect some blockers) and 813715 (throttle bw of high parallelism)
  3. HTTP2 prototype of SPDY with DNS SRV for IETF work
  4. OCSP stapling with cache anticipation
  5. OCSP GET w/local HTTP stack and cache for persistence (assuming sec ok)
  6. SPDY push
  7. SPDY/4 (dep: spec stable at this point)
  8. TLS Cached Info for eliminating cert chain spills (dep: sec-ok, and stable spec)
  9. Research on UDP based transports
  10. Prioritization scheduling of partial resources to reduce ready-to-use time

Smaller items (as time allows in no particular order)

  1. Telemetry for OCSP {Pass/Fail, Time}
  2. Telemetry for OCSP Cache Anticipation
  3. Telemetry for TLS Cipher Choice
  4. 804605 CNAME/NTLM regression of mine
  5. Fixes to priority levels of existing requests (ping, favicon, etc..)
  6. Read Handlers For SDPY need to be always engaged
  7. SPDY: standardization issues
  8. SPDY Test infrastructure

Steve Workman

  • Fix two security bugs assigned to me.
  • 497003 Bug 497003: support sending OnDataAvailable() to other threads
  • Help implement new disk cache

Randall Dow :randix

  • 758338, Mobile vs desktop network perf test case investigation.
  • 621429 - Proxy configuration : "Use system proxy settings" assumes no proxy if IE is set to auto-detect itself. [REVIEW]
  • 790370, WPAD investigation, various Windows versions. [DONE]